DAUG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2019 in Review
2 of the 5,075 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in FT Vest US Equity Deep Buffer ETF August (DAUG) for Q4 2019, worth a combined $5.75M.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 2 funds opened new DAUG positions and 0 closed out — a net gain of 2 holders — while 0 added to existing stakes and 0 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Jane Street, opening a new position worth an estimated $3.01M.
